Title: Nabil A Elkouh: Innovator in Aerosol Delivery Systems

Introduction

Nabil A Elkouh is a prominent inventor based in Meriden, NH, with a remarkable portfolio of 15 patents. His work primarily focuses on aerosol delivery systems, which have significant implications for the administration of pharmaceutical agents, including vaccines.

Latest Patents

Elkouh's latest patents include innovative methods and systems for aerosol delivery of agents to patients. One notable patent describes a system that utilizes an actuator coupled to a disposable aerosolizing element. This design allows for the aerosolization of various agents, ensuring that the agent does not contact the actuator or other non-disposable components, thereby minimizing the need for cleaning and maintenance. Additionally, the system features an aerosolization rate monitor that provides feedback to users, ensuring accurate dosing. Another patent outlines a system that includes an insulated receptacle connected to a housing, which holds a vial of the agent in an inverted position. This system can maintain the required temperature for the agent and allows for portable administration through various aerosolization methods.
